Introduction to Psychological Determinants of Performance

Basketball performance, particularly at the elite level, demands an exceptional convergence of physical conditioning, technical proficiency, and tactical acumen. However, the variables that most frequently distinguish superior athletes from their capable counterparts are rooted deeply in psychological stability and cognitive control. The high-speed, intermittent nature of basketball, combined with intense social scrutiny and immediate consequence for errors, places extraordinary demands on an athlete’s mental resources. Success is not merely defined by physical attributes such as vertical leap or speed, but by the consistent ability to execute skills under extreme pressure, manage emotional states, and maintain unwavering focus amidst chaos.

The psychological profile of an effective basketball player encompasses a wide array of constructs, ranging from intrinsic motivation and goal orientation to the management of competitive anxiety and the maintenance of collective efficacy within the team structure. Unlike individual sports, basketball requires instantaneous communication and interdependent decision-making, meaning that psychological deficits in one area—such as a breakdown in communication due to high cognitive anxiety—can cascade rapidly, undermining the efforts of the entire unit. Therefore, any comprehensive analysis of peak performance must prioritize the understanding and cultivation of these mental skills alongside traditional physical training regimens.

This encyclopedia entry explores the core psychological frameworks that govern performance outcomes in competitive basketball. We will delve into the critical role of arousal regulation, the mechanisms of motivation, the subtleties of attentional control, and the dynamics of team cohesion. Ultimately, understanding these determinants allows for the implementation of targeted psychological skills training (PST) protocols designed to optimize the athlete’s mental game, transforming potential into reliable, high-level execution, particularly during the crucial, high-stakes moments that define the outcome of a game. The mastery of the psychological domain is increasingly recognized as the final, decisive frontier in the pursuit of basketball excellence.

The Role of Arousal and Anxiety Management

The relationship between physiological arousal—the general state of activation—and performance is complex, often explored through models such as the Inverted-U Hypothesis, which posits that performance peaks at a moderate level of arousal and diminishes when arousal is too low or too high. However, modern sport psychology recognizes that this relationship is highly individualized, leading to the adoption of the Individualized Zones of Optimal Functioning (IZOF) model. For a basketball player, achieving optimal arousal is critical; insufficient arousal may result in sluggish reaction times and low intensity, while excessive arousal can lead to muscle tension, impaired coordination, and a critical narrowing of the perceptual field, causing players to miss open teammates or misread defensive rotations.

Competitive anxiety represents a significant threat to optimal performance, manifesting in two primary forms: cognitive anxiety and somatic anxiety. Cognitive anxiety involves negative expectations, worry, and distracting thoughts about performance failure (e.g., worrying about missing a free throw), which directly interferes with working memory and decision-making capacity. In basketball, this often results in “choking,” where highly practiced skills suddenly break down under pressure due as the athlete attempts to consciously control movements that should be automatic. Somatic anxiety refers to the physiological manifestations, such as increased heart rate, sweating, and muscular rigidity, which directly impede the fluid, precise movements required for shooting, passing, and explosive athleticism.

Effective management of arousal and anxiety requires athletes to possess a repertoire of robust coping mechanisms. Techniques used to reduce excessive arousal include deep diaphragmatic breathing, progressive muscle relaxation, and centering exercises designed to bring focus back to the present moment and control physiological symptoms. Conversely, if an athlete is experiencing low arousal (e.g., during a less critical mid-season game), arousal-inducing techniques like energizing self-talk, listening to stimulating music, or employing cue words can elevate intensity to the optimal zone. The goal is not the elimination of anxiety, which is often impossible, but the development of skills that allow the athlete to interpret anxiety symptoms as facilitative (helpful) rather than debilitative (harmful) to performance.

Motivational Frameworks in Basketball

Motivation is the directional and intensity aspect of effort, serving as the engine that drives the demanding commitment required for high-level basketball training and competition. Self-Determination Theory (SDT) offers a robust framework for understanding motivation, distinguishing between intrinsic and extrinsic drivers. Intrinsic motivation, stemming from the inherent satisfaction, enjoyment, and feeling of competence derived from participating in the sport, is strongly correlated with sustained effort, creativity, and greater resilience following setbacks. In contrast, extrinsic motivation relies on external rewards, such as trophies, financial incentives, praise, or the avoidance of punishment. While extrinsic factors are necessary components of professional sport, an over-reliance on them can undermine intrinsic interest, potentially leading to burnout or decreased performance when external rewards are removed or diminished.

Effective goal setting is a critical motivational tool, providing clear direction and enhancing commitment. Goals should adhere to the SMART criteria: Specific, Measurable, Achievable, Relevant, and Time-bound. Basketball players utilize a hierarchy of goals, starting with long-term outcome goals (e.g., winning a championship), which are supported by medium-term performance goals (e.g., improving shooting percentage by 5%), and ultimately driven by daily process goals (e.g., executing a specific footwork drill perfectly ten times in a row). The focus on process goals is paramount, as they are directly under the athlete’s control and help maintain motivation even when outcome goals seem distant or unattainable due to external factors.

Further insight is provided by Achievement Goal Theory, which differentiates between task orientation and ego orientation. A task-oriented athlete focuses on personal mastery, effort, and improvement relative to their past performance; success is defined by skill development and the feeling of competence. This orientation fosters superior work ethic, persistence in the face of difficulty, and better adaptation to challenging training environments. Conversely, an ego-oriented athlete defines success by winning, demonstrating superiority over others, and avoiding public displays of incompetence. While ego orientation can drive short-term results, it makes the athlete highly vulnerable to performance drops and demotivation when faced with strong competition or failure, as their sense of self-worth is tied directly to external comparison rather than internal growth.

Cognitive Factors: Attention, Focus, and Decision Making

The cognitive demands of basketball are immense, requiring players to process vast amounts of sensory information—the location of nine other players, the movement of the ball, the time remaining on the shot clock—and make split-second decisions. Attentional focus is the ability to selectively process relevant cues while ignoring irrelevant distractors. Nideffer’s model of attention classifies focus along two dimensions: width (broad vs. narrow) and direction (external vs. internal). Basketball requires constant, rapid shifting, such as moving from a broad-external focus (scanning the entire court for passing options) to a narrow-external focus (concentrating intensely on the basket during a free throw), and sometimes to a narrow-internal focus (analyzing one’s own technique). Failures in attentional control, often exacerbated by anxiety, lead to critical errors like turnovers or missed defensive assignments.

Concentration maintenance involves the sustained focus on the task at hand, resisting both internal and external interference. External distractors include crowd noise, opponent taunting, or the presence of television cameras. Internal distractors are often more disruptive, encompassing negative self-talk, dwelling on past mistakes, or feelings of fatigue. Elite basketball players develop robust centering routines that allow them to quickly regain optimal focus after an error or distraction. This involves acknowledging the distraction, taking a deep breath, and using a simple cue word to redirect attention back to the immediate, relevant task, thereby preventing a momentary lapse from escalating into a prolonged performance slump.

Superior decision-making in basketball is a hallmark of expert performance and is often characterized by its intuitive and rapid nature. Unlike novice players who rely on slow, analytical processing, experts utilize extensive experience to develop complex mental schemas that allow for immediate pattern recognition. When faced with a defensive scheme, an expert point guard does not consciously weigh dozens of options; instead, they recognize the pattern based on thousands of prior exposures and execute the optimal response almost automatically. This intuitive processing, often referred to as ‘reading the game,’ significantly reduces the cognitive load during high-speed play, enabling faster reactions and greater accuracy in passing, shooting, and defensive positioning. Training methods often focus on increasing the complexity and variability of practice scenarios to enhance this critical pattern recognition ability.

Team Cohesion and Collective Efficacy

Team cohesion is defined as a dynamic process reflected in the tendency for a group to stick together and remain united in the pursuit of instrumental objectives and/or for the satisfaction of member affective needs. In basketball, two dimensions of cohesion are particularly relevant: Task Cohesion (the degree to which group members work together to achieve common goals, like winning the game) and Social Cohesion (the degree to which members enjoy each other’s company and interact socially). While social bonds can certainly enhance the team environment, research consistently shows that high Task Cohesion is a stronger predictor of performance success in interdependent team sports like basketball, where coordinated action is essential.

A related and profoundly influential concept is Collective Efficacy, which is the shared, dynamic belief among team members about the team’s capabilities to successfully execute courses of action required to produce given levels of performance. When a team possesses high collective efficacy, members are more likely to exert greater effort, persist longer in the face of adversity (such as being down by ten points late in the fourth quarter), and approach challenges with confidence. Collective efficacy is often built through successful past performances, vicarious experiences (watching similar teams succeed), and strong verbal persuasion from coaches and leaders. Conversely, a loss of collective efficacy, often following a string of defeats or internal conflict, can lead to fragmentation and reduced effort, creating a self-fulfilling prophecy of failure.

Developing and maintaining high team cohesion requires intentional strategies focusing on clear communication and role acceptance. Every player must understand and accept their specific role—whether it is the primary scorer, the defensive specialist, or the bench leader—and value the contribution of every position. Coaches often implement team-building activities that promote mutual accountability and trust, particularly during periods of transition or adversity. Furthermore, establishing clear, shared team goals that prioritize the collective success over individual statistics helps unify the group. When players trust their teammates’ competence and commitment (high Task Cohesion) and share a strong belief in the team’s ability to succeed (high Collective Efficacy), they are far better equipped to handle the high-pressure, interdependent nature of competitive basketball.

Mental Toughness and Resilience

Mental toughness is arguably the most cited psychological attribute distinguishing elite athletes. It is defined as the natural or developed psychological edge that enables athletes to cope better than their competitors with the many demands (training, competition, lifestyle) and to be more consistent and determined, remaining focused and confident under pressure. In basketball, mental toughness is evident in players who consistently perform at their best during clutch moments, such as hitting the game-winning shot or making a critical defensive stop in the final seconds, despite feeling the immense emotional weight of the situation.

A core component of mental toughness is resilience, the ability to bounce back from errors, failures, and significant setbacks. Basketball is a game of continuous mistakes; turnovers, fouls, and missed shots are inevitable. The resilient athlete possesses the cognitive skill to immediately discard the mistake and focus entirely on the next play, preventing the error from triggering a negative emotional spiral or a performance breakdown. This “next play” mentality is vital, requiring a high degree of emotional regulation and self-control, ensuring that frustration does not lead to retaliatory fouls or compounded errors. Resilient athletes view adversity not as a confirmation of their inability, but as a challenge to be overcome and an opportunity for learning.

The cultivation of mental toughness is a long-term process involving structured training and self-awareness. Coaches and sport psychologists often promote a growth mindset, teaching athletes that abilities and traits are malleable and can be improved through effort, rather than fixed. Training environments can be intentionally structured to be demanding and uncomfortable (e.g., highly competitive scrimmages, high-intensity drills while fatigued) to simulate the stress of competition, thereby increasing the athlete’s capacity to cope with pressure. Furthermore, teaching athletes effective self-talk—using instructional cues during performance and motivational phrases during recovery—reinforces confidence and determination, solidifying the psychological armor necessary for sustained success.

Applied Psychological Skills Training (PST)

Psychological Skills Training (PST) represents the systematic and consistent practice of mental skills designed to enhance performance, increase enjoyment, and achieve greater self-satisfaction. PST should be viewed as integral to the athlete’s preparation as physical conditioning or technical drills, requiring dedicated time and effort. The primary objective of PST in basketball is to provide athletes with the tools necessary to manage their internal states, control attention, and optimize arousal levels, ensuring that performance variability is minimized and peak performance is reliably accessed during competition.

Several key techniques form the foundation of basketball PST programs. Imagery and Visualization involve the systematic use of all senses to re-create or create experiences in the mind. Basketball players frequently use mental rehearsal to practice successful free throws, visualize executing complex offensive sets against specific defenses, or rehearse effective responses to stressful situations, such as late-game fouling. This mental practice helps strengthen neural pathways and builds confidence in the execution of skills. Self-Talk involves the use of positive or instructional statements to regulate performance. Instructional self-talk (e.g., “Follow through,” “Bend knees”) guides technique, while motivational self-talk (e.g., “I can do this,” “Stay aggressive”) boosts confidence and controls emotional responses.

Perhaps the most crucial PST application in basketball is the development of Pre-Performance Routines (PPRs), particularly for closed skills like free-throw shooting. A PPR is a consistent sequence of thoughts and actions that an athlete executes immediately prior to a highly specific task. For a free throw, this routine might involve specific breathing patterns, dribbling the ball a set number of times, utilizing a cue word, and visualizing the shot going in. The routine serves as a psychological anchor, minimizing variability, blocking out external distractors, and ensuring the athlete enters the performance state with optimal focus and arousal. The consistent application and integration of these PST techniques into daily practice transform them from conscious tools into automatic responses, ensuring the athlete’s mental game remains robust when it matters most.
